Detailed Description

Your 8-day culinary tour of Greece will begin in Athens. After having some time to settle in after the long flight, a guide will lead you on a walking food tour through the city’s Plaka neighborhood. The following morning will find you indulging in another culinary tour. Instead of snacks and treats, this tour will feature some of the city’s finest cuisine from local vendors and artisan chefs. After your tour, you will join a master chef in crafting a homemade Greek meal.

On day three, some of Greece’s wines and vineyard grounds await your discovery. Today, you will join a sommelier guide on a private wine tasting tour that will lead you to the beautiful countryside. After learning about Greek wine production and strolling through a few vineyards, you will have the chance to sample some of the wines. The following morning, you will venture to the island of Paros to escape the summer bustle of the city. Upon your arrival, your guide will lead you on a walking tour of Old Town Parikia before joining a group of locals for a lovely dinner of homemade island cuisine.

The next day, you will explore the island’s charming fishing villages. Here, you can sample some of the freshest seafood that Greece has to offer. Day six will then find you heading to Mykonos, where a highlights tour will eat up most of your day. Following your sightseeing tour, the welcoming island residents will prepare a traditional BBQ, and you can join in on the festivities. Your final full day in Greece will be spent on a traditional farm, where a hands-on experience will teach you about daily farm life and production. While touring the farm grounds, you will be able to meet several resident farm animals.

Luxury Greece Trip Review: Crete, Santorini, Athens, Catamaran Sunset Cruise, Acropolis, Botanical Gardens, Changing of the Guard
Traveled to several locations on Crete, Santorini, and Athens Greece having use this Travel Agency working with Dimitrios.Dimitrios was very helpful and responsive to my emails and calls and worked to understand the type of trip I was looking to put together. From the type and location of hotel properties, to the type of tour activities, he stuck with me through the process to make the trip - exactly what we wanted. And he even met up with us in Athens over lunch.As for the trip itself - many companies encouraged Santorini, Mykonos and Athens. I can not say enough about Crete - except that I wish I had more time there. If you can spend the time - Crete is a far superior destination to many of the smaller island - and should not be missed. We were in Santorini near the end of 'the season' - and we truly enjoyed missing the crowds. We got to relax and sit and enjoy. And of course the feel of the island - and the sunsets are - just as 'advertised'. Oh - and I thought the whole Catamaran Sunset Cruise thing was going to be a little 'touristy' but it was truly a great experience. Great to get in the water. Great to see the island from another perspective. Great staff and great food. (Have I overused the word Great?.... No. It was.)Athens - it turns out - is more than just the Acropolis. We truly enjoyed the Botanical Gardens, Changing of the Guard, walking down streets to find a hidden gem of a cafe or shop. And the people of Athens (Greeks and visitors both) were wonderful.We do wish we had more time - on Crete and to see more of the mainland as there are so many other places we did not have time to get to....
